Is it cheaper to buy a plane ticket from Austin-Bergstrom Intl. Airport (AUS) to Vancouver Harbour Seaplane Base Airport (CXH) last minute?
Booking your journey from Austin–Bergstrom International Airport to CXH at the last minute could save you a nice sum if you stumble on an awesome deal. However, airfares don't usually get cheaper as the date of departure nears. If you hold out, flights could also be booked solid or the best seats taken (because who wants the middle seat?). If you'd prefer to play it safe, book well in advance of the date you want to leave. In fact, you can find some of the biggest deals up to 12 months in advance.
